Laser Sites
I have had 3 LaserMax's for my Sig Sauer Pistols. The first 2 simply wouldn't align worth a damn. The third one fit my P229 in 40 very well. The thing about LaserMax, is they will take the laser back for repairs, always free of charge. I have yet to try Crimson Trace. They come with some Sig's now, and other people seem to like them. where to buy laser sites
One Click Shooting carries laser sites. Most lasermax sites are $339.00 and the Crimson Trace are typically around $250. for pistols and $189.00 for revolvers.
